4 Dixon St, New Farm is a 4 bedroom, 3 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 2005. The property has a land size of 320m2 and floor size of 222m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in November 2019.

The size of New Farm is approximately 2.5 square kilometres. There are 4 parks, covering nearly 9.1% of the total area. The population of New Farm in 2016 was 12542 people. By 2021 the population was 12197 showing a population decline of 2.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in New Farm is 30-39 years. Households in New Farm are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in New Farm work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 44.00% of the homes in New Farm were owner-occupied compared with 39.70% in 2016.
